Household and Sanitary Papers Exports

This key economic indicator for the Tissue Product sector has been recently updated.

  1. Spain Household and Sanitary Papers Exports was up 6.9% in 2019, from a year earlier.
  2. Since 2014 Spain Household and Sanitary Papers Exports grew 2.5% year on year attaining €85,481.08 Thousand.
  3. In 2019 Italy was ranked number 1 in Household and Sanitary Papers Exports.
  4. In 2019 Portugal was number 6 in Household and Sanitary Papers Exports with €59,762.3 Thousand, moving from 9 in 2018.
